Description
This security bulletin contains information about 2 secuirty vulnerabilities.
1) Improper Handling of Exceptional Conditions (CVE-ID: CVE-2021-28831)
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
The vulnerability exists due to improper handling of error bit on the huft_build result pointer in decompress_gunzip.c. A remote attacker can pass malformed gzip data to the application, trigger an invalid free and perform a denial of service (DoS) attack.
2) Out-of-bounds write (CVE-ID: CVE-2022-48174)
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to compromise vulnerable system.
The vulnerability exists due to a boundary error when processing untrusted input ash.c. A remote attacker can send specially crafted data to the application, trigger an out-of-bounds write and execute arbitrary code on the target system.
